Output dfa77deb60a5204d73a1bd423e17e237d7692277d229b0de973490e9c2049414:0

value
407626
script pubkey
OP_0 OP_PUSHBYTES_20 c21223a6901e36400ceeda9c1e3d27e762111853
address
bc1qcgfz8f5srcmyqr8wm2wpu0f8ua3pzxzn32p5kc
transaction
dfa77deb60a5204d73a1bd423e17e237d7692277d229b0de973490e9c2049414
spent
true